Career Readiness Curriculum

Client: National Urban League (NUL)

DWL developed, wrote and designed a comprehensive curriculum to support NUL’s affiliates to offer career readiness programming.  The curriculum includes a 400+ page facilitator guide with hands-on, engaging workshops in the following topics: Personal Growth and Self-Awareness, Effective Communication, Critical Thinking, Collaboration, and Problem Solving, and Career Planning, Maintenance, and Advancement.

Afterschool Coaching for Reflective Educators in STEM (ACRES)

Client: Maine Mathematics and Science Alliance

DWL facilitated a virtual community of practice pilot of ACRES (Afterschool Coaching for Reflective Educators) program with program staff who were seeking to develop STEM facilitation skills.   As the project evolved, the client invited DWL to continue the collaboration as a thought partner to develop and support the coach’s role and connect ACRES to national audiences.
